- Maintains the Master and Working Calibration Specifications for all existing and new equipment as required.
- Schedules and coordinates the completion of calibration activities with other departments.
- Recognizes and/or anticipates problems, and takes necessary actions and/or notifies responsible individuals so as not to significantly affect schedules.
- Performs timely calibrations on facilities, warehouse and laboratory equipment as specified in various calibration Standard Operating Procedures. Calibration of measuring and test equipment includes electronics, time and frequency, temperature, pressure, mass, force, sound, light and flow disciplines.
- Schedules outside vendors to perform calibration activities as specified in Calibration Standard Operating Procedures.
- Analyzes and verifies technical validity of calibration records and results, ensuring accuracy of calibration data and completeness.
- Completes/reviews and files all calibration documentation. Ensures all associated documents, tags and incident reports are completed, filed or placed appropriately.
- Initiates Change Control Request forms to make necessary changes to calibration Standard Operating Procedures, master calibration files and/or the computerized calibration program.
- Writes, evaluates and maintains calibration Standard Operating Procedures as required ensuring compliance with GMP guidelines and company goals.
- Initiates Deviation Incident Report forms to notify of any instruments that are out of tolerance or that have not been calibrated on time.
- Supports the operations department in preventive maintenance and emergency maintenance of plant instrumentation, controls and electronic equipment.
- Supports the validation department in validation projects.
